Timeline

Approximate arrival in Bayonne

Her reported sixty-three-year residence at death in 1944 implies arrival about 1881. [2]

From our family tree - no record found yet

Died at 87 Lord Avenue

The news obituary says she died Thursday evening. Its paired paid notice was published Friday, 18 August and fixes the funeral to Monday, 21 August, establishing Thursday as 17 August 1944. [2]

Proved by a record

Funeral and burial

The Monday funeral left 87 Lord Avenue; solemn high mass was offered at St. Andrew’s at 9 a.m., followed by burial in Holy Cross Cemetery, North Arlington, under Thomas F. Dempsey’s direction. [5]

Proved by a record

Buried with Patrick at Holy Cross

The compiled memorial assigns Mary Blk-51 Sec-A Tr-D Gr-30 1A, one depth below Patrick at 1B. The photographed shared marker reads MARY H. and her death date. [6]

From our family tree - no record found yet

Maiden surname confirmed in husband’s notice

Patrick’s paid death notice explicitly calls his late wife Mary Leahey Gorman. [4]

Proved by a record

Obituary — Mrs. Mary H. Gorman

This old record gives information about the person or family named here.

Proved by a record

Verbatim transcription currently held in this archive — reproduced in full.

Mrs. Mary H. Gorman died at her residence, 87 Lord Ave., Thursday evening. She was a resident of Bayonne for the past 63 years. Survivors are her husband, Patrick Gorman; two daughters, Anna E. and Catherine; three sons, John J., William V., and Michael A., all of Bayonne; one sister, Miss Catherine Leahey; four brothers, James, Dennis, Malachy, and Peter Leahey, as well as 15 grandchildren, all of Bayonne.
Show the full articleHide the full articleFull article, about 150 wordsA solemn high mass of requiem will be celebrated in St. Andrew's Roman Catholic Church at 9 a. m. and interment will follow in Holy Cross Cemetery, North Arlington. Mrs. Gorman, who was a member of St. Andrew's Mount Carmel Society, was born in Syracuse, New York. Funeral arrangements are under the direction of Thomas F. Dempsey.

Gorman — Mary H. Leahey paid death notice, August 1944

This old record gives information about the person or family named here.

Proved by a record

Verbatim transcription currently held in this archive — reproduced in full.

GORMAN—Mary H., nee Leahey, beloved wife of Patrick Gorman and devoted mother of Anna E., Catherine T., John J., William V. and Michael A. Gorman. Funeral will take place from her late residence, 87 Lord Ave., Monday, August 21st, 1944. Solemn high mass at St. Andrews R. C. Church at 9 a. m. Interment Holy Cross Cemetery, North Arlington, N. J., under the direction of Thos. F. Dempsey. 8-18-2t
